Jerome Carroll Thomas Obituary

Jerome Carroll Thomas entered into eternal rest on October 31, 2025 leaving behind a legacy of faith, kindness and dedication to his family, friends and community.

Jerome was a proud graduate of Austin High School, Class of 1964.  After graduation, he served honorably in the United States Army, receiving an honorable discharge. Following his military service, he was employed for many years as a baker at Miller’s Department Store and later at the University of Tennessee Bakery, where he continued to share his strong work ethic, warm spirit and culinary skills.

He attended Sentertown Baptist Church where he sang in the choir and participated in other ministries. Later years he fellowshipped at Tabernacle Baptist Church.  He also sang in the former Staples Community Choir.

He had a beautiful tenor/falsetto voice and he loved to sing.  He enjoyed listening to music by some of his favorite groups like The Stylistics, Blue Magic and The Temptations.
